A facade rarely fails because the panels themselves gave out — it fails at the connection point. A Stainless Steel Cladding System Bracket is that connection point, and its material, load rating, and corrosion resistance determine whether a facade stays stable for decades or starts loosening within a few winters.
The bracket sits between the building substrate, the support rail, and the exterior cladding panel, transferring every load the facade carries back into the main structure. That includes the static weight of stone, ceramic, aluminum composite, or glass panels, plus the dynamic forces from wind and thermal movement that act on the facade every day it's in service.
A properly rated bracket keeps four separate forces from turning into panel movement, misalignment, or loosened fixings over time.
Exterior brackets face rain, humidity, UV exposure, temperature swings, and air pollution continuously. Stainless steel's chromium oxide layer resists that exposure far longer than untreated carbon steel, which is why coastal buildings and high-humidity climates favor it over lower-cost alternatives that need recoating or replacement well before the facade's expected lifespan is up.

Dimensional accuracy in the bracket itself determines how evenly a facade surface lines up once installed, and how much labor gets spent correcting misalignment on site. In ventilated facade systems, the bracket also holds the cavity between the panel and the insulation layer open, which is what allows air circulation and moisture drainage to actually work as designed rather than just on paper.
A Stainless Steel Cladding System Bracket earns its place in a facade spec by combining structural load capacity with corrosion resistance that carbon steel and most aluminum alternatives can't match over a multi-decade service life.
